Output 3e86f5ce33e144579ed04a6ef17f7491d7e907c14d0c59a594686b7b2ef73852:1

value
337251491
script pubkey
OP_0 OP_PUSHBYTES_20 490d8b9d0d4a84d4b986915435505523d869e5d9
address
ltc1qfyxch8gdf2zdfwvxj92r25z4y0vxnewe0kxn04
transaction
3e86f5ce33e144579ed04a6ef17f7491d7e907c14d0c59a594686b7b2ef73852
spent
true